连接HBase和Hue

[HBase](

步骤

步骤一:启动HBase

首先,确保你的HBase服务已经启动。你可以使用以下命令启动HBase:

start-hbase.sh

步骤二:配置Hue

在Hue的配置文件中添加HBase的连接信息。找到Hue的配置文件目录,一般为/etc/hue/conf/hue.ini。在文件中添加以下内容:

[hbase]
hbase_clusters=(ClusterName|HBase|zookeeper:2181)

步骤三:重启Hue

保存配置文件后,重新启动Hue服务:

sudo service hue restart

步骤四:访问Hue界面

打开浏览器,输入Hue的地址,通常为http://your-hue-host:8888。在Hue的界面中,你应该能够看到HBase的连接信息。

代码示例

以下是一个简单的Python代码示例,演示如何使用Hue连接HBase并查询数据:

from impala.dbapi import connect

conn = connect(host='your-hbase-host', port=8888, use_ssl=False)
cursor = conn.cursor()

cursor.execute('SELECT * FROM your_hbase_table LIMIT 10')
for row in cursor:
    print(row)

甘特图

下面是一个简单的甘特图,展示了连接HBase和Hue的整个过程:

gantt
    title 连接HBase和Hue
    section 启动HBase
    启动HBase服务: done, 2022-01-01, 1d

    section 配置Hue
    配置Hue文件: done, after 启动HBase服务, 1d

    section 重启Hue
    重启Hue服务: done, after 配置Hue文件, 1d

    section 访问Hue界面
    打开浏览器: done, after 重启Hue服务, 1d

结论

通过本文的介绍,你应该已经学会了如何连接HBase和Hue,并通过Hue界面管理和查询HBase中的数据。希望这些信息对你有所帮助!